Gov. of Liberia Unveils Plans to Build Chicken Factory Road Corridor

MONROVIA, LIBERIA-The Government of Liberia has disclosed plans to construct the Chicken Soup Factory Road Corridor in Gardnerville, near Monrovia this Dry Season.

The deplorable state of the road has, over the years, made the movement of goods and services difficult for residents in the area.

The disclosure was made by President Joseph Boakai during an honouring program at the Free Pentecostal Global Mission Church in Gardnersville, over the weekend.

President Boakai said:” The Government of Liberia remains determined to build a society based on the needs and aspirations of the people, and the government will continue to lobby with investors and international partners to support the country’s ongoing development efforts.”

He extolled the leadership and members of the Free Pentecostal Global Mission Church for the honour bestowed upon him.

Meanwhile, President Boakai says the government will remain unfazed in its vison to develop the country for the better.

The Liberian Leader said government will leverage on the country’s untapped resources and youthful population in achieving this goal.

President Boakai, however, stated that to accomplish this vision, Liberians must begin to develop a positive mindset and do away with vices that tend to stall growth.

The Liberian Leader also expressed the Government’s desire to building an inclusive society, where the views of all citizens will be heard and respected.
